U.S. Developing Backup Plans if Iraq Surge Does Not Show Results
U.S. Developing Backup Plans if Iraq Surge Does Not Show Results
By Vince Crawley
USINFO Staff Writer

Washington -- Defense Secretary Robert Gates says he does not consider the new troop surge to Iraq the “last chance” for stability in the violence-torn country and that he is developing backup plans if the surge does not achieve its expected results.

Testifying before Congress on February 6 and 7, Gates also warned that the reinforcements could be halted if the Iraqi government does not uphold its commitments.

President Bush announced January 10 that he is ordering as many as 25,000 additional troops to Iraq. With the surge, U.S. troop levels in Iraq will exceed 160,000 in the next several months. (See related article.)

If the plan works, Gates said, U.S. troop reductions could begin by the end of 2007.

“The performance of the Iraqis is absolutely critical to the success of this operation,” Gates said of Iraqi security forces, which are taking a leading role in establishing secure sectors throughout Baghdad.
